   1/*
   2 * misc.c
   3 *
   4 * $Id: misc.c,v 1.6 2003/10/27 08:04:31 starvik Exp $
   5 * 
   6 * This is a collection of several routines from gzip-1.0.3 
   7 * adapted for Linux.
   8 *
   9 * malloc by Hannu Savolainen 1993 and Matthias Urlichs 1994
  10 * puts by Nick Holloway 1993, better puts by Martin Mares 1995
  11 * adoptation for Linux/CRIS Axis Communications AB, 1999
  12 * 
  13 */
  14
  15/* where the piggybacked kernel image expects itself to live.
  16 * it is the same address we use when we network load an uncompressed
  17 * image into DRAM, and it is the address the kernel is linked to live
  18 * at by vmlinux.lds.S
  19 */
  20
  21#define KERNEL_LOAD_ADR 0x40004000
  22
  23#include <linux/config.h>
  24
  25#include <linux/types.h>
  26#include <asm/arch/svinto.h>
  27
  28/*
  29 * gzip declarations
  30 */
  31
  32#define OF(args)  args
  33#define STATIC static
  34
  35void* memset(void* s, int c, size_t n);
  36void* memcpy(void* __dest, __const void* __src,
  37             size_t __n);
  38
  39#define memzero(s, n)     memset ((s), 0, (n))
  40
  41
  42typedef unsigned char  uch;
  43typedef unsigned short ush;
  44typedef unsigned long  ulg;
  45
  46#define WSIZE 0x8000            /* Window size must be at least 32k, */
  47                                /* and a power of two */
  48
  49static uch *inbuf;           /* input buffer */
  50static uch window[WSIZE];    /* Sliding window buffer */
  51
  52unsigned inptr = 0;     /* index of next byte to be processed in inbuf
  53                         * After decompression it will contain the
  54                         * compressed size, and head.S will read it.
  55                         */
  56
  57static unsigned outcnt = 0;  /* bytes in output buffer */
  58
  59/* gzip flag byte */
  60#define ASCII_FLAG   0x01 /* bit 0 set: file probably ascii text */
  61#define CONTINUATION 0x02 /* bit 1 set: continuation of multi-part gzip file */
  62#define EXTRA_FIELD  0x04 /* bit 2 set: extra field present */
  63#define ORIG_NAME    0x08 /* bit 3 set: original file name present */
  64#define COMMENT      0x10 /* bit 4 set: file comment present */
  65#define ENCRYPTED    0x20 /* bit 5 set: file is encrypted */
  66#define RESERVED     0xC0 /* bit 6,7:   reserved */
  67
  68#define get_byte() inbuf[inptr++]       
  69        
  70/* Diagnostic functions */
  71#ifdef DEBUG
  72#  define Assert(cond,msg) {if(!(cond)) error(msg);}
  73#  define Trace(x) fprintf x
  74#  define Tracev(x) {if (verbose) fprintf x ;}
  75#  define Tracevv(x) {if (verbose>1) fprintf x ;}
  76#  define Tracec(c,x) {if (verbose && (c)) fprintf x ;}
  77#  define Tracecv(c,x) {if (verbose>1 && (c)) fprintf x ;}
  78#else
  79#  define Assert(cond,msg)
  80#  define Trace(x)
  81#  define Tracev(x)
  82#  define Tracevv(x)
  83#  define Tracec(c,x)
  84#  define Tracecv(c,x)
  85#endif
  86
  87static int  fill_inbuf(void);
  88static void flush_window(void);
  89static void error(char *m);
  90static void gzip_mark(void **);
  91static void gzip_release(void **);
  92
  93extern char *input_data;  /* lives in head.S */
  94
  95static long bytes_out = 0;
  96static uch *output_data;
  97static unsigned long output_ptr = 0;
  98 
  99static void *malloc(int size);
 100static void free(void *where);
 101static void error(char *m);
 102static void gzip_mark(void **);
 103static void gzip_release(void **);
 104 
 105static void puts(const char *);
 106
 107/* the "heap" is put directly after the BSS ends, at end */
 108  
 109extern int end;
 110static long free_mem_ptr = (long)&end;
 111 
 112#include "../../../../../lib/inflate.c"
 113
 114static void *malloc(int size)
 115{
 116        void *p;
 117
 118        if (size <0) error("Malloc error");
 119
 120        free_mem_ptr = (free_mem_ptr + 3) & ~3; /* Align */
 121
 122        p = (void *)free_mem_ptr;
 123        free_mem_ptr += size;
 124
 125        return p;
 126}
 127
 128static void free(void *where)
 129{       /* Don't care */
 130}
 131
 132static void gzip_mark(void **ptr)
 133{
 134        *ptr = (void *) free_mem_ptr;
 135}
 136
 137static void gzip_release(void **ptr)
 138{
 139        free_mem_ptr = (long) *ptr;
 140}
 141
 142/* decompressor info and error messages to serial console */
 143
 144static void
 145puts(const char *s)
 146{
 147#ifndef CONFIG_ETRAX_DEBUG_PORT_NULL
 148        while(*s) {
 149#ifdef CONFIG_ETRAX_DEBUG_PORT0
 150                while(!(*R_SERIAL0_STATUS & (1 << 5))) ;
 151                *R_SERIAL0_TR_DATA = *s++;
 152#endif
 153#ifdef CONFIG_ETRAX_DEBUG_PORT1
 154                while(!(*R_SERIAL1_STATUS & (1 << 5))) ;
 155                *R_SERIAL1_TR_DATA = *s++;
 156#endif
 157#ifdef CONFIG_ETRAX_DEBUG_PORT2
 158                while(!(*R_SERIAL2_STATUS & (1 << 5))) ;
 159                *R_SERIAL2_TR_DATA = *s++;
 160#endif
 161#ifdef CONFIG_ETRAX_DEBUG_PORT3
 162                while(!(*R_SERIAL3_STATUS & (1 << 5))) ;
 163                *R_SERIAL3_TR_DATA = *s++;
 164#endif
 165        }
 166#endif
 167}
 168
 169void*
 170memset(void* s, int c, size_t n)
 171{
 172        int i;
 173        char *ss = (char*)s;
 174
 175        for (i=0;i<n;i++) ss[i] = c;
 176}
 177
 178void*
 179memcpy(void* __dest, __const void* __src,
 180                            size_t __n)
 181{
 182        int i;
 183        char *d = (char *)__dest, *s = (char *)__src;
 184
 185        for (i=0;i<__n;i++) d[i] = s[i];
 186}
 187
 188/* ===========================================================================
 189 * Write the output window window[0..outcnt-1] and update crc and bytes_out.
 190 * (Used for the decompressed data only.)
 191 */
 192
 193static void
 194flush_window()
 195{
 196    ulg c = crc;         /* temporary variable */
 197    unsigned n;
 198    uch *in, *out, ch;
 199    
 200    in = window;
 201    out = &output_data[output_ptr]; 
 202    for (n = 0; n < outcnt; n++) {
 203            ch = *out++ = *in++;
 204            c = crc_32_tab[((int)c ^ ch) & 0xff] ^ (c >> 8);
 205    }
 206    crc = c;
 207    bytes_out += (ulg)outcnt;
 208    output_ptr += (ulg)outcnt;
 209    outcnt = 0;
 210}
 211
 212static void
 213error(char *x)
 214{
 215        puts("\n\n");
 216        puts(x);
 217        puts("\n\n -- System halted\n");
 218
 219        while(1);       /* Halt */
 220}
 221
 222void
 223setup_normal_output_buffer()
 224{
 225        output_data = (char *)KERNEL_LOAD_ADR;
 226}
 227
 228void
 229decompress_kernel()
 230{
 231        char revision;
 232        
 233        /* input_data is set in head.S */
 234        inbuf = input_data;
 235
 236#ifdef CONFIG_ETRAX_DEBUG_PORT0
 237        *R_SERIAL0_XOFF = 0;
 238        *R_SERIAL0_BAUD = 0x99;
 239        *R_SERIAL0_TR_CTRL = 0x40;
 240#endif
 241#ifdef CONFIG_ETRAX_DEBUG_PORT1
 242        *R_SERIAL1_XOFF = 0;
 243        *R_SERIAL1_BAUD = 0x99;
 244        *R_SERIAL1_TR_CTRL = 0x40;
 245#endif
 246#ifdef CONFIG_ETRAX_DEBUG_PORT2
 247        *R_GEN_CONFIG = 0x08;
 248        *R_SERIAL2_XOFF = 0;
 249        *R_SERIAL2_BAUD = 0x99;
 250        *R_SERIAL2_TR_CTRL = 0x40;
 251#endif
 252#ifdef CONFIG_ETRAX_DEBUG_PORT3
 253        *R_GEN_CONFIG = 0x100;
 254        *R_SERIAL3_XOFF = 0;
 255        *R_SERIAL3_BAUD = 0x99;
 256        *R_SERIAL3_TR_CTRL = 0x40;
 257#endif
 258
 259        setup_normal_output_buffer();
 260
 261        makecrc();
 262
 263        __asm__ volatile ("move vr,%0" : "=rm" (revision));
 264        if (revision < 10)
 265        {
 266                puts("You need an ETRAX 100LX to run linux 2.6\n");
 267                while(1);
 268        }
 269
 270        puts("Uncompressing Linux...\n");
 271        gunzip();
 272        puts("Done. Now booting the kernel.\n");
 273}
